How to Show Battery Percentage on Motorola Moto G10 Status Bar

Enabling Battery Percentage Display

  • ⚙️ To show the battery percentage on your Motorola Moto G10, first open the Settings app on your smartphone.
  • 🔋 Within Settings, locate and select the Battery menu.
  • ⚡ In the Battery menu, find the toggle for Battery Percentage and switch it to the right to enable the display.

Disabling Battery Percentage

  • 🎛️ To disable the battery percentage display, follow the same steps: go to Settings, then Battery, and switch the Battery Percentage toggle back to the left.
  • ✅ This action will remove the battery percentage from the status bar next to the battery icon.
